AA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2014 in Review

576 of the 3,480 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Alcoa (AA) for Q2 2014, worth a combined $11.9B — up 18% from $10.1B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 76 funds opened new AA positions and 64 closed out — a net gain of 12 holders — while 199 added to existing stakes and 211 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Vanguard Group, adding an estimated $118M. The largest seller was Raab & Moskowitz Asset Management, cutting an estimated $20.5B.
